Safety Threats with 3d Printing Filaments

Improper filament storage can lead to serious issues. Damp filaments can heat up and create steam, which blocks the nozzle. This stops your print job and can damage the machine. It also wastes time and materials. Sometimes, damp filament releases odours that may bother people nearby. Over-dried or damaged filaments may suddenly snap, potentially harming the printer. Humidity controlled cabinets help you avoid these problems. They keep the air dry and the filaments safe, so your workspace stays smooth, and your tools work better without sudden issues.

Various Benefits of Using Dry Cabinets

  • Preserves Filament Integrity

Humidity changes the way filaments act. A dry cabinet in Singapore stops this from happening. With steady air inside, filaments keep their strength and shape. You won’t face prints that crack, warp, or jam. Your materials stay just the way they should.

  • Reduces Operational Downtime

Time is wasted when printing halts due to clogged nozzles or brittle filaments. Storing filaments the right way cuts down these breaks. Dry cabinets help you keep printing without fixing problems all the time. That means more prints and fewer stops.

  • Improves Print Consistency

You want consistent results with every print. If the air changes a lot, your filament doesn’t behave the same. Dry cabinets remove this problem by keeping the air steady. This leads to smoother layers and better details in every print.

  • Optimises Cost Efficiency

Replacing moisture-damaged filament increases costs. Every roll you throw away adds up. But if you store your filament correctly, you don’t have to toss it. That saves money over time. Dry cabinets maximise the value of every purchase.

  • Supports Hygroscopic Filaments

Filaments such as PETG and Nylon absorb moisture more rapidly than others. They need extra care. Dry cabinets give these filaments a special space to stay dry and stable. That means you can use these strong materials without worry.
